Output e3321664199f523207802dcd2401365eb0987e1ae1f8b8bcd127763cfeb747d6:1

value
105100
script pubkey
OP_0 OP_PUSHBYTES_20 150f3e9bf85219f2847ca7748f90077b650a1a39
address
bc1qz58naxlc2gvl9pru5a6glyq80djs5x3e38gm0e
transaction
e3321664199f523207802dcd2401365eb0987e1ae1f8b8bcd127763cfeb747d6